Transaction 66abbc583538048fd67e418bf7107131778a03bc6e4bd6f9cacf69e8dacba7a9

block
2cbecb3a75a200094497c289d494b2c3c3c585a74a5e73ceb10861d57931d154

1 Input

2 Outputs